CVE-2013-4172 in CloudForms Management Engineinfo

Summary

by MITRE

The Red Hat CloudForms Management Engine 5.1 allow remote administrators to execute arbitrary Ruby code via unspecified vectors.

VulDB is the best source for vulnerability data and more expert information about this specific topic.

Analysis

by VulDB Data Team • 01/07/2022

The vulnerability identified as CVE-2013-4172 represents a critical remote code execution flaw within the Red Hat CloudForms Management Engine version 5.1. This security weakness specifically affects the management engine's handling of administrative requests, creating an avenue for malicious actors to execute arbitrary Ruby code on the affected system. The vulnerability stems from insufficient input validation and sanitization mechanisms within the engine's administrative interface, which processes commands from remote administrators without adequate security controls. The unspecified vectors suggest that multiple attack pathways exist within the administrative subsystem, potentially encompassing various API endpoints, configuration interfaces, or command processing modules that fail to properly validate user-supplied data before execution. This flaw fundamentally undermines the security model of the CloudForms Management Engine by allowing unauthorized code execution with elevated privileges typically associated with administrative accounts.

The technical implementation of this vulnerability demonstrates a classic injection flaw where user-controllable input is directly processed and executed as Ruby code without proper sanitization or context-aware escaping mechanisms. Attackers can leverage this weakness by crafting malicious administrative requests that contain Ruby code payloads, which are then interpreted and executed by the vulnerable engine. The flaw likely exists in the engine's request handling layer where administrative commands are parsed and processed, potentially affecting both authenticated and unauthenticated attack scenarios depending on the specific implementation details. This vulnerability aligns with CWE-94, which describes improper execution of generated code, and represents a significant escalation from standard privilege escalation to full system compromise. The Ruby code execution capability provides attackers with extensive control over the target system, potentially enabling them to install backdoors, exfiltrate data, modify system configurations, or establish persistent access.

The operational impact of CVE-2013-4172 extends beyond immediate system compromise to encompass broader organizational security implications within cloud management environments. Organizations utilizing Red Hat CloudForms Management Engine 5.1 face substantial risk of unauthorized access to their cloud infrastructure, potentially affecting thousands of virtual machines, containers, and associated resources managed through the compromised engine. The vulnerability's remote execution capability eliminates the need for physical access or local system compromise, making it particularly dangerous in cloud environments where administrative access is frequently exposed to external networks. Security teams must consider the potential for lateral movement within cloud infrastructures, as successful exploitation could provide attackers with access to underlying hypervisors, storage systems, or other connected management components. This vulnerability directly impacts the integrity and availability of cloud services, potentially leading to service disruption, data loss, or regulatory compliance violations.

Organizations should implement immediate mitigations including applying the vendor-provided security patches and updates released to address this vulnerability. Network segmentation strategies should be employed to limit access to the CloudForms Management Engine administrative interfaces, implementing strict firewall rules and access controls to reduce attack surface. Regular monitoring of system logs for suspicious administrative activities and unusual code execution patterns should be established as part of the security operations routine. The implementation of web application firewalls and input validation controls can provide additional layers of protection against similar injection attacks. Security teams should conduct comprehensive vulnerability assessments to identify other potentially affected systems within their cloud infrastructure and ensure proper access control policies are enforced. This vulnerability also highlights the importance of secure coding practices and regular security testing of management interfaces, particularly those handling administrative functions and user-supplied input. The attack vector for this vulnerability aligns with ATT&CK technique T1059.007 for Ruby and T1068 for exploit for privilege escalation, making it a critical target for both defensive and offensive security operations.

Reservation

06/12/2013

Disclosure

08/23/2013

Moderation

accepted

Entry

VDB-64761

CPE

ready

EPSS

0.00558

KEV

no

Activities

very low

Sources

Want to stay up to date on a daily basis?

Enable the mail alert feature now!